Alfred Mossman Landon (September 9, 1887 - October 12, 1987) was a governor of Kansas and U.S. Presidential candidate. He was elected Governor of Kansas in 1933 and served until 1937. "Alf" Landon, as he was commonly known, ran for president against the formidable Franklin Delano Roosevelt in 1936 and lost by a wide margin.
